GIRL SCOUTS OF MONTANA AND WYOMING WILL SHAPE LEADERS FOR TOMORROW BY EMPOWERING GIRLS TO TAKE ON BOLD CHALLENGES, DISCOVER THEIR OWN PASSIONS AND STRENGTHS, ACT WITH CHARACTER, AND ENGAGE FULLY IN FUN EXPERIENCES THAT ENCOURAGE FRIENDSHIPS AND BUILD LIFE-LONG SKILLS.
